Description

Label: Reaction – 593 001


Format: Vinyl, LP, Album, Mono


Country: UK


Released: Dec 1966


Matrix / Runout (A-Side Run-out, Stamped)

59 3001 A 2 420 1 1 

Matrix / Runout (B-Side Run-out, Stamped)

59 3001 B 1 11 


Similar to first press with A2 Matrix

Sleeve laminated on front (full-color print), unlaminated back (black & white half-tone print).

Printed and made by Ernest J. Day & Co. Ltd., London, W. 1. Patent Pending.

Managed & Distributed by Polydor Records Ltd., for The Robert Stigwood Organisation Ltd. ℗ 1966


Labels:

Silver print on blue.

Made in England

℗ 1966 (both sides)

A Robert Stigwood Production


A1 to A4, B1, B5 - Dratleaf Music

A5, B3 - Jewel Music

B2 - Copyright Control

B4 - M.C.P.S.


Using the Goldmine Standard for grading overall I'd class this as Very Good


Very Good (VG) 


Vinyl


Many of the defects found in a VG+ record will be more pronounced in a VG disc. Surface noise will be evident upon playing, especially in soft passages and during a song's intro and fade, but will not overpower the music otherwise. Groove wear will start to be noticeable, as with light scratches (deep enough to feel with a fingernail) that will affect the sound. Labels may be marred by writing, or have tape or stickers (or their residue) attached. The same will be true of picture sleeves or LP covers. However, it will not have all of these problems at the same time.
